We requested Kalia if the expectations that most VPNs use are secure versus federal government intrusion. He outlined three approaches that VPN website traffic could be vulnerable:Active attacks: Putting code or components on VPN servers in purchase to compromise website traffic is the most source-intense technique of assault. “[The] ability to assault VPNs and fundamental protocols varies across governments, and even in businesses that are part of the same federal government. For occasion, NSA is significantly a lot more capable than the DEA or the regional police.
” Legal demands: Warrants and subpoenas can be highly effective applications to ask for information on VPN and ISP shoppers. Kalia stated, “This is especially problematic if a VPN company is logging user traffic and/or working with insufficient encryption or explained encryption is employ[ed] incorrectly. ” We talk much more about trusting a VPN’s promises in our entire information.

Mass surveillance and decryption: What is a lot less clear is how significantly traffic government organizations seize-encrypted or usually-with a broad, untargeted net. Kalia reported, “If you just take the ‘Upstream’ NSA software for instance, the authorities can just shop all your VPN encrypted knowledge and check out to decrypt it later on applying different resources in its possession. However the benefit of making use of a VPN in this scenario is that the authorities has to perform for it and actively attempt to decrypt your details … AES-256, as significantly as [we] know, has not been damaged by the NSA, permit on your own other governments. The problem is also that though AES-256 is unbroken, how it’s carried out in a distinct computer software remedy is what can build an attack.
